Topic and Scope

In using the Cookbook app, I want to organize my recipes by keywords (often, ingredients) that I find relevant
when searching for recipes to make. I use the Keywords feature for this; however, when filtering by the
keywords, the drop-down list is unsorted by any metric I can comprehend (it's probably sorted by hash value) so
I have difficulty finding the one I'm looking for.

In this PReq, I have alphabetized the Category and Keyword drop-down lists in the recipe lists.

Concerns/issues

It passes tests, and it LGTM in deployment. The change is small; I don't think it should break anything.
